Observances set in Mass. to mark Veterans Day

Eds: APNewsNow.

BOSTON (AP) — Massachusetts will honor the armed forces with a series of observances through Veterans Day on Wednesday.

The Massachusetts National Cemetery in Bourne will hold its annual Veterans Day ceremony on Sunday, featuring a parade and flyover by an aviation battalion of the Massachusetts National Guard.

Another ceremony is scheduled at the cemetery on Wednesday to honor Army Sgt. First Class Jared Monti. The Raynham native was killed in June while trying to rescue a wounded member of his unit during an intense firefight in Afghanistan.

Monti’s family accepted a Medal of Honor for their son last month from President Barack Obama.

The Boston Symphony Orchestra also plans to honor the armed forces by offering complimentary tickets to active service members for its Nov. 12 concert.
